CLIO 172 PLUGS. HOW DO I GET TO THEM ?

Car  CLIO 172
Need to change the plugs on my 172 clio. Took plastic cover off and found the leads just disappear into the depths it seems ? What needs removing as i can't even see the plug caps, plugs or anything. No handbook either.:(
Thanks
 
haha not to you maybe but i'm clueless mate.
As far as i can see there are 7 bolts on front of manifold & two near the coil pack & a bunch of connectors and the inlet from the filter. Do all these need to come off? Will i need a new gasket ?:S
Maybe i'm changing the plugs unnecesarily as checking the coil pack and pulling off each lead on the pack the engine dies down on 3 but pulling off the right hand front one makes no difference. Could it be the pack? There is a great deal of flashing when i reattach the lead but when its on the engine runs no differently { sick }. Still need a step by step removal in case its the lead { or plug which actually is brand new recently } please. Thanks
